CVE-2022-41431
Last modified
CVE-2022-41431 is a medium-severity vulnerability rated 5.4/10 on the CVSS scale. xzs v3.8.0 was discovered to contain a c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in the component /admin/question/edit. This vulnerability allows attackers to execute arbitrary web scripts or HTML via a crafted payload injected into the Title text field.. EPSS estimates a 0.63%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
